The Effects of Hard Water on Your Plumbing System
Difficult water, a common issue in several families, can have considerable impacts on pipes systems. Comprehending these effects is crucial for keeping the durability and efficiency of your pipelines and components.

Introduction


Tough water is water that contains high degrees of dissolved minerals, largely calcium and magnesium. These minerals are safe to human wellness but can damage plumbing framework over time. Let's delve into just how tough water influences pipes and what you can do regarding it.

Effect on Pipeline


Tough water impacts pipelines in numerous harmful ways, mostly with scale accumulation, minimized water circulation, and boosted corrosion.

Range Buildup


One of one of the most typical concerns caused by difficult water is range build-up inside pipelines and components. As water streams through the plumbing system, minerals speed up out and follow the pipeline walls. In time, this buildup can tighten pipeline openings, bring about minimized water flow and boosted pressure on the system.

Reduced Water Circulation


Mineral deposits from tough water can slowly reduce the size of pipes, restricting water circulation to faucets, showers, and home appliances. This minimized flow not just influences water pressure but likewise enhances energy consumption as devices like hot water heater have to function more difficult to supply the same amount of warm water.

What is Hard Water?


Tough water is characterized by its mineral material, specifically calcium and magnesium ions. These minerals get in the water supply as it percolates through limestone and chalk deposits underground. When hard water is heated or left to stand, it often tends to create range, a crusty accumulation that adheres to surface areas and can create a series of problems in pipes systems.

Rust


While hard water minerals themselves do not trigger rust, they can exacerbate existing corrosion issues in pipelines. Scale buildup can catch water against metal surface areas, accelerating the corrosion procedure and potentially leading to leaks or pipeline failing gradually.

Water Conditioners


Water conditioners are the most typical solution for treating difficult water. They function by trading calcium and magnesium ions with sodium or potassium ions, efficiently minimizing the solidity of the water.

Various Other Treatment Choices


In addition to water conditioners, other treatment options consist of magnetic water conditioners, reverse osmosis systems, and chemical additives. Each method has its benefits and suitability depending on the extent of the difficult water issue and home demands.

The Impact of Hard water on Your Plumbing and Appliances


One of the most common issues associated with hard water is scale buildup. Scale is a hard, crusty deposit that forms on the inside of pipes and plumbing fixtures due to the minerals in hard water. Over time, these deposits can accumulate and cause a range of problems for your plumbing system.



How scale buildup affects plumbing and water pressure



As scale continues to accumulate inside your pipes, it narrows the passage through which water can flow. This makes it increasingly difficult for water to pass through, leading to a number of problems that can affect your home’s plumbing system.



Slow drains are a common issue associated with scale buildup. As the pipe diameter narrows, water has a harder time draining, which can result in slow-moving drains and even standing water in sinks and bathtubs.



Reduced water pressure in showers and faucets is another consequence of scale accumulation. As the buildup restricts water flow, less water is able to pass through your pipes at any given time. This leads to weak water pressure in your showers and faucets, making everyday tasks like washing your hands or taking a shower less enjoyable and effective.



Clogged pipes are perhaps the most severe problem that can arise from scale buildup. In extreme cases, the accumulated scale can completely obstruct the passage of water through the pipe, resulting in a total blockage. This can cause backups in your plumbing system, potentially leading to costly repairs and even water damage to your home.


Corrosion and damage to fixtures



The minerals present in hard water, primarily calcium and magnesium, can react with metal surfaces, causing a variety of problems that can impact the performance and appearance of your fixtures.



One of the primary ways that hard water causes damage to fixtures is through the formation of rust and other types of corrosion. When the minerals in hard water come into contact with metal surfaces, they can react chemically, leading to the formation of rust, tarnish, or other corrosive substances. This not only affects the appearance of the fixtures, causing discoloration and staining, but can also weaken the fixtures over time.



Furthermore, the constant exposure to hard water can cause seals and washers within your fixtures to wear out more quickly, potentially leading to leaks and other malfunctions. As these components become worn or damaged, they may no longer provide an effective seal, allowing water to leak out around the edges of the fixture, potentially causing water damage to surrounding areas.



Hard water can have a significant impact on your plumbing fixtures, causing corrosion, damage, and reduced functionality. By addressing hard water issues in your home, you can help to protect your fixtures from these problems, ensuring they remain functional and visually appealing for years to come.



The Impact of Hard Water on Appliances



Reduced efficiency and lifespan




Hard water can have a significant impact on the efficiency and lifespan of your appliances. The scale buildup caused by hard water can clog or damage various components, leading to decreased performance and increased energy consumption. Appliances that use water, such as dishwashers, washing machines, and water heaters, are particularly susceptible to hard water damage.



The lifespan of your appliances can also be shortened by hard water. Scale buildup can cause increased wear and tear on components, leading to more frequent breakdowns and a shorter overall lifespan. By addressing hard water issues, you can help to extend the life of your appliances and save money on repairs and replacements.



Dishwashers and hard water



Dishwashers are especially vulnerable to the effects of hard water. Scale buildup can cause poor water circulation, leading to dishes that are not properly cleaned. Additionally, the minerals in hard water can leave unsightly spots and streaks on glassware and other dishes. Regular maintenance and the use of water softeners can help to mitigate these issues and keep your dishwasher running smoothly. Learn how to clean and maintain your dishwasher.



Washing machines and hard water



Hard water can also impact the performance of your washing machine. Scale buildup can clog the water inlet valve, leading to reduced water flow and decreased cleaning efficiency. Hard water can also cause detergent to be less effective, resulting in dingy, stiff, and scratchy clothing. By addressing hard water issues, you can ensure that your washing machine continues to provide optimal performance and extend its lifespan.



Water heaters and hard water



Water heaters are particularly susceptible to the negative effects of hard water, as they are in constant contact with water and have internal components that can be damaged by scale buildup. The accumulation of scale inside the water heater can lead to reduced efficiency, higher energy bills, and decreased hot water availability. Moreover, scale buildup can cause increased wear on the heating element, shortening its lifespan and potentially leading to costly repairs or replacements.



One of the key components within a water heater that is particularly vulnerable to hard water damage is the anode rod. The anode rod is a sacrificial component designed to corrode in place of the water heater’s tank, thereby extending its life. However, hard water can cause the anode rod to corrode more quickly than intended, leading to a decreased lifespan for both the rod and the water heater as a whole. Regular inspection and replacement of the anode rod can help ensure that it continues to protect your water heater from corrosion.



To protect your water heater from the damaging effects of hard water, it is important to implement regular maintenance procedures and consider using water softeners. Regular maintenance, such as flushing the water heater to remove sediment and scale buildup, can help maintain its efficiency and prolong its lifespan. This process involves draining the water from the tank and flushing it with fresh water to remove any accumulated sediment and scale
